Abstract

Methods for treating a hydrocarbon containing formation are described herein. A comprising hydrogen sulfide is combusted in one or more surface facilities exterior to the hydrocarbon containing formation to produce a sulfur oxides stream. At least a portion of the sulfur oxides stream is provided to a hydrocarbon containing formation. Steam may be provided to the hydrocarbon containing formation. Mixing of the steam and/or water in the formation with the sulfur oxides generates heat of solution in the hydrocarbon containing formation for mobilizing formation fluids.

Claims

exact text as granted — not AI-modified
1 . A method of treating a hydrocarbon containing formation, comprising:
 providing a fuel comprising hydrogen sulfide to one or more surface facilities exterior to a hydrocarbon containing formation;   combusting at least a portion of the fuel comprising hydrogen sulfide in the presence of an oxidant in at least one of the surface facilities to produce at least one combustion by-products stream comprising one or more sulfur oxides;   contacting at least a portion of the combustion by-products stream comprising one or more sulfur oxides with water to generate heat; and   transferring the heat generated by contacting the combustion by-products stream with water to the hydrocarbon containing formation.   
   
   
       2 . The method of  claim 1  further comprising the step of:
 providing a stream comprising steam to a portion of the hydrocarbon containing formation, wherein at least a portion of the stream comprising steam comprises at least a portion of the water contacted with the combustion by-products stream to generate heat.   
   
   
       3 . The method  claim 2  further comprising the step of providing at least a portion of the combustion by-products stream comprising one or more sulfur oxides to at least a portion of a hydrocarbon containing formation; wherein at least a portion of the stream comprising steam is contacted with the combustion by-products stream in the hydrocarbon formation. 
   
   
       4 . The method of  claim 2 , further comprising heating at least a portion of the stream comprising steam with at least a portion of the combustion by-products stream prior to providing the stream comprising steam to the hydrocarbon containing formation. 
   
   
       5 . The method of  claim 2  wherein the at least a portion of the stream comprising steam is contacted with the combustion by-products stream in the wellbore adjacent the hydrocarbon formation. 
   
   
       6 . The method of  claim 2  wherein at least a portion of the water contacted with the combustion by-products stream is water present in the hydrocarbon formation. 
   
   
       7 . The method of  claim 1  wherein at least a portion of the water contacted with the combustion by-products stream is water present in the hydrocarbon formation. 
   
   
       8 . The method of  claim 1 , wherein the fuel comprises at least 1% hydrogen sulfide by volume as determined by ASTM Method D2420. 
   
   
       9 . The method of  claim 1 , wherein the fuel comprises elemental sulfur. 
   
   
       10 . The method of  claim 1 , wherein providing the combustion by-products stream comprising one or more sulfur oxides comprises introducing the combustion by-products stream comprising one or more sulfur oxides into one or more wells in the hydrocarbon containing formation positioned proximate a portion of hydrocarbon formation containing the steam. 
   
   
       11 . The method of  claim 1 , wherein providing the combustion by-products stream comprising one or more sulfur oxides comprises introducing combustion by-products stream comprising one or more sulfur oxides into a downstream portion of a steam injection well. 
   
   
       12 . The method of  claim 1 , wherein at least one of the sulfur oxides comprises sulfur dioxide and contacting comprises solvating at least a portion of the formation fluids with the sulfur dioxide. 
   
   
       13 . The method of  claim 1 , further comprising the steps of mobilizing at least a portion of hydrocarbons in the hydrocarbon containing formation with the generated heat; and recovering at least a portion of the mobilized hydrocarbons. 
   
   
       14 . The method of  claim 1 , wherein the hydrogen sulfide is obtained by separating the hydrogen sulfide from formation fluid produced from hydrocarbon containing formations, gas reservoirs, surface facilities, or combinations thereof.
